Alise is a ♀ girl’s name.
Alise is a Latvian form of the name Alice, which derived from the Germanic name Adelheid. Alise can also be of Greek origin.
Alise means “noble natured”, “of noble type” or “noble person” (from Old High German “adal” = noble + “heit” = kind/sort/type). Besides, Alise means “truth”, “disclosure”, “unconcealedness”, “revealing” and “unclosedness” (from ancient Greek “alḗtheia/ἀλήθεια”) or “truthful” and “honest” (from ancient Greek “alēthḗs/ᾰ̓ληθής”).
